SNCF | TGV INOUI

About
SNCF's TGV INOUI is a premium high-speed train service operating across France and to other European cities. Launched in 2017, it aims to provide an enhanced travel experience with greater comfort, connectivity, and services compared to traditional TGV services. TGV INOUI trains offer features like adjustable seats, electrical outlets, fold-down tables, and dedicated luggage spaces. Passengers can enjoy onboard Wi-Fi and access to the TGV INOUI portal for entertainment and journey information. The service also includes a "Bistro TGV INOUI" for dining, with options for online ordering. SNCF is also introducing a new generation of TGV INOUI trains from 2026, which will be more modular, energy-efficient, and 97% recyclable.

Complete guide to Saint-Malo

Things to do in Saint-Malo

Discover the best of Saint-Malo — top attractions, local food, transport tips, budget advice, and currency essentials. Plan your perfect Saint-Malo trip today.

  • Must visit

Musée d'Histoire de la Ville et du Pays Malouin

The city’s main museum inside the castle presents Saint-Malo’s maritime history, privateers, exploration, and reconstructed old-town heritage.

  • Must visit

Étoile du Roy

A carefully preserved privateer ship displays 18th-century naval life, making it one of Saint-Malo’s most atmospheric maritime visits.

  • Recommended

Maison de la Chateaubriand

This historic home where Chateaubriand spent his childhood explores the writer’s life and offers a refined literary museum experience.

France uses the euro (EUR) as its currency. Travelers generally find it convenient to use cards for most transactions, especially in cities and larger establishments, but carrying some cash is advisable for small vendors, markets, and rural areas where card acceptance may be limited.
In Saint-Malo, travelers should be cautious of pickpocketing, especially in crowded areas like the old town and near popular beaches. Scams involving overpriced taxi fares can occur, so it’s advisable to use official taxis or pre-book transportation. Additionally, watch for fraudulent vendors selling counterfeit goods or offering unauthorized tours. Staying vigilant in busy tourist spots helps ensure a safe visit.
